Output dd6c193ee715553fca0fd22ed53807628e44524d259fb53fa809eaf13ceaf866:95

value
74138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c24ce3c84e91b32e90ac6ab2d8788597db83e18 OP_EQUAL
address
3Jqq3uXuCxX3TwnPFEJcdFThwCffaogk7G
transaction
dd6c193ee715553fca0fd22ed53807628e44524d259fb53fa809eaf13ceaf866
spent
true